Dna.wifi

Dna.wifi provides an admin interface that allows you to make adjustments to your WiFi password, Network Name (SSID), and default modem settings. Access this interface via http://dna.wifi or 192.168.1.1.

Logging into Dna.wifi

To access your DNA modem settings for making changes, follow these steps:

Accessing Dna.wifi:

  1. Open a web browser on your computer.
  2. In the address bar, enter either http://dna.wifi or 192.168.1.1.
  3. Type the following login credentials:
    • Username: admin
    • Password: 1234
  4. Click “Login.”

With these steps completed, you will successfully access the DNA modem settings.

Changing DNA Wi-Fi Password and Network Name

To modify your DNA Wi-Fi Password and Network Name (SSID), follow these instructions:

  1. Log in to the DNA modem settings page.
  2. On the Home Page, select “Wi-Fi > Basic.”

Adjusting WiFi Credentials:

  1. Enter your desired Wi-Fi Network Name in the “SSID” field.
  2. Input the new Wi-Fi Password in the “Password” field.
  3. Click “Apply.”

By following these steps, you can easily update your DNA modem’s WiFi settings as needed. It’s important to note that when the modem is in bridging mode, you can access the settings website by clicking on http://192.168.100.1. The default Router IP Address, Username, and Password will be printed on a label on the back of your modem.
